2005 Ford F-150 Power Window Motor Parts Q&A

  • Q: How to Service and Repair the Front Power Window Motor and Regulator on 2005 Ford F-150?
    A: Starting the front door window motor and regulator service process involves first taking off the front door trim panel and watershield. Position the front door window glass at the highest point by securing it with tape followed by unbolted removal of its regulator assembly connections. When reinstalling window glass clamp fasteners users must tighten them to 9 Nm using a torque wrench through the two vertical slots in the inner door panel. Follow steps to remove the electrical connector and then detach the window regulator bolts before reinstallation where tightened bolts need a torque of 11 Nm (8 lb-ft). The last step is removing the front door window regulator alongside motor before returning to normal installation sequence.
